Quickstart
Reconstitute: Add 3.0 mL bacteriostatic water → ~ 6.67 mg/mL concentration.
Typical daily range: 100–300 mcg once daily (gradual titration).
Easy measuring: At 6.67 mg/mL, 1 unit = 0.01 mL ≈ 66.7 mcg on a U‑100 insulin syringe.
Storage: Lyophilized: freeze at −20 °C (−4 °F); after reconstitution, refrigerate at 2–8 °C (35.6–46.4 °F); avoid freeze–thaw cycles.
Notes
Practical considerations for consistency and safety. Use new sterile insulin syringes; dispose in a sharps container [7]. Rotate injection sites (abdomen, thighs, upper arms) to reduce local irritation [8]. Inject slowly; wait a few seconds before withdrawing the needle. Document daily dose and site rotation to maintain consistency. Due to very low injection volumes (≤5 units), a 30‑ or 50‑unit syringe is recommended for precision.
